Armenian Prime Minister instructed to increase the efficiency of bankruptcy procedures

ArmInfo. A strict procedure  of  bankruptcy and direct control system should be capsulated in Armenia,  and the rules of engagement should be defined clearly. This was  stated by Karen Karapetyan, the Prime Minister of Armenia, at the  Government Session on May 25. 

According to him, based on the results of the studies conducted, it  has been discovered  that only in 2016- 2017 due to overdue payables  of entities forming AMD 22 bln, 2100 cases were raised. In respect to  some entities optional tools could be implemented. Moreover, the  activities of many bankruptcy managers is insufficient, and the  bankruptcy procedures last very long. " the process turns  unmanageable. We should show a stricter approach to that, and  implement new rules," the Prime Minister summarized.
